Obubra/Etung Fed Constituency: How Long Will You Mourn Over Saul?

Posted on July 26, 2025 By Admin No Comments on Obubra/Etung Fed Constituency: How Long Will You Mourn Over Saul?
By Umezulike, Desmond-cruz

In the past few weeks, I’ve been inundated with calls from Political Leaders in Obubra/Etung Federal Constituency, across Political divides, following my assessment of Mike Etaba’s abysmal and grasping 10 years in office.

In the course of these conversations, there is always a convergence in the fact that the people are tired of the kind of representation they are getting. Also, during this conversation, I had had cause to rhetorically ask these Leaders how long they intend to mourn over Saul?–Apparently making a figurative allusion to the Bible, 1 Samuel 16:1, “And the Lord said unto Samuel, How long will thou mourn over Saul, seeing he has been rejected from reigning over Israel? Fill thine horn with Oil, and go, I will send thee to Jesse the Bethlehemite: for I have provided a leader (King) among his sons”

While there are many issues bedeviling and beleaguering us in Obubra/Etung Federal Constituency, I am particularly concerned that we are not making enough effort to change the narratives. Our silence in things that matter most has continued to place us in a disadvantaged position – thanks to a few leaders who are actually questioning the narratives. 

How do one explain the fact that we have a National Assembly member who is ultimately the highest ranking member under APC in Cross River State, yet we do not have a direction on national issues? For instance, while others are making a case for/against the creation of Ogoja State, our own MP is stylistically sitting on the fence. Unlike his counterpart in Abi/Yakurr Federal Constituency, Alex Egbona, who after consultation with the stakeholders of his constituency, emphatically declared that ABI/Yakurr Federal Constituency shall not be part of the proposed Ogoja State. 

In Obubra, our MP is more concerned with sneaking in and out of Calabar to attend solemn assemblies, birthdays, picnics, house-warming parties, child naming ceremonies etc, organized by those within the corridors of power, with the hope of getting a fourth term ticket, while ignoring his primary constituency. Just maybe, one day, we will gladly talk about his antics and pretentious penchance for genuflecting before every serving First Lady of the State, from donating to Her Excellency, Obioma Imoke’s Foundation – that earned him his first term ticket, to partnering with Her Excellency, Linda Ayade’s CROWEI and now has decided to move over to Her Excellency, Eyoanwan Otu’s HUWIB foundation, where he partnered with her to donate exercise books in selected schools in Obubra. All of these, geared towards securing a fourth term ticket. 

Due to this negligence, the people of Obubra are already facing marginalization in the proposed Ogoja State, as proper consultation was not carried out by the initiators while carving out proposed Local Government Areas for the proposed Ogoja State. Thanks to the Obubra delegation led by F. Oyom and Owa Owa, who made a persuasive case for the people of Obubra during the House of Reps Public Hearing in Calabar. 

In Onyadama, while the people are faced with environmental pollution and degradation, Mike Etaba would rather, reportedly, surreptitiously empower his supporters to donate few bags of water and exercise books as remediation for the environmental pollution. Ironically, he sits as the Chairman House of Reps. Committee on Environment. Rather than visit home to carry out a thorough on-the-spot assessment of the challenges faced by the Onyadama People, both as their representative and Chairman Committee on Environment, he would prefer to sit in a cozy office in Abuja and wait for the perpetrators to appear before his Committee, as a way of saving face.

But then, let me reiterate that, it is not enough for our people to mourn over “Saul”, we must, as a people rise up, fill our horns and present better alternatives for the electorate to choose from in 2027, and that begins now. 

We cannot continue to do the same thing every time and expect a different result. While it is politically correct to hobnob with those within the corridors of power in the state, it smacks of deceptive arrogance for a leader to continually neglect those that voted him into power, simply because he believes he can secure his fourth term ticket by throwing few millions around and attending every event organized by the men in power in Calabar. 

It is time to fill our horns and stop mourning over Saul.
